In the context of technology and software development, an "Open Standard" refers to a set of specifications or protocols that are publicly available, transparent, and accessible to everyone without any restrictions or proprietary limitations. Open standards are developed and maintained by consensus-driven processes involving various stakeholders, ensuring that they are fair, inclusive, and not controlled by any single entity or organization. 
Key Characteristics of Open Standards: 
Public Accessibility: Open standards are openly published and made freely available to the public. Anyone can access, read, and implement the specifications without any barriers or membership requirements. No Royalties or Licensing Fees: Open standards are typically royalty-free, meaning that there are no licensing fees or intellectual property restrictions associated with their use. This fosters innovation and allows broad adoption without the burden of additional costs. Vendor-Neutrality: Open standards are independent of any particular vendor or organization. They are developed in a vendor-neutral environment, promoting fair competition and preventing monopolies. Transparency: The development process of open standards is transparent, allowing interested parties to participate, contribute, and provide feedback. This transparency ensures that decisions are made based on technical merit and consensus. Interoperability: Open standards are designed to promote interoperability, meaning that implementations from different vendors or developers can work together seamlessly. This encourages compatibility and facilitates integration between various systems. Long-Term Stability: Open standards are intended to have long-term stability and continuity. They are often maintained and updated through open and inclusive processes to address evolving needs and technological advancements. Global Adoption: Open standards have the potential for widespread global adoption. By being accessible to anyone, they can be embraced and implemented by developers, organizations, and governments worldwide. Importance of Open Standards: Promoting Innovation: Open standards create a level playing field for innovation by removing barriers to entry and encouraging diverse contributions from the community. Preventing Vendor Lock-In: Open standards prevent vendor lock-in, as users can choose from multiple compatible solutions without being tied to a specific vendor's proprietary technologies. Ensuring Interoperability: Interoperability between systems, applications, and devices is essential for seamless communication and exchange of data, and open standards facilitate this. Supporting Accessibility: Open standards play a crucial role in promoting accessibility, as they enable the development of inclusive and universally usable technologies. 
Examples of Open Standards: 
HTML (Hypertext Markup Language): The standard language used for creating web pages and defining their structure. HTTP (Hypertext Transfer Protocol): The protocol used for communication between web browsers and web servers, enabling the retrieval of resources like web pages and files. JSON (JavaScript Object Notation): A lightweight data interchange format that is easy for humans to read and write and easy for machines to parse and generate. Overall, open standards are vital for fostering innovation, promoting collaboration, and creating a more open and inclusive technological landscape. They are instrumental in shaping the development of various technologies and ensuring that the benefits of technology are accessible to all.
